    Sign up now and get 30p off your next purchase of McCain Home Roasts.

    Sorry, don't need it right now so can whoever prints it please publish the usual details ;)

    Must use a proper email address as they email you the link. It is a Smart Coupon (unfortunately Smart Coupon did not get smart and they are "trusting" that people will only print 1 coupon, although you can get 2 coupons with different ID numbers if you print 1 then click on "my coupon didn't print" and you can get another coupon with a different coupon ID. If you you click "my coupon didn't print" again it takes you to the form to fill in for the coupon to be posted to you). The coupon prints towards the bottom of the page and is valid for 2 weeks and 1 day.
